Card description

Winger Bom: June 22, 1968, Luton Kingsley is a great example of local boy made good. He was introduced to the side three seasons ago and played a big part in the clubs Littlewoods Cup victory over Arsenal. Kingsley scored 1 1 goals in 36 League games in 1989-90, a high ratio tor a winger, and has been a regular in the Northem I n intemational team.
